About Takayoshi Ishimori

Takayoshi Ishimori is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Polymers and Plastics, Oncology and Genetics, having authored 99 papers that have together received 3.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Medical Imaging Techniques and Applications (28 papers),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(25 papers), MRI in cancer diagnosis (14 papers), Dendrimers and Hyperbranched Polymers (12 papers), Radiopharmaceutical Chemistry and Applications (9 papers), Medical Imaging and Pathology Studies (9 papers), Lanthanide and Transition Metal Complexes (8 papers) and Neuroendocrine Tumor Research Advances (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(1.2k citations), Genetics (331 citations), Reproductive Medicine (244 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(881 citations) and Polymers and Plastics (353 citations). Takayoshi Ishimori has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Yuji Nakamoto, Tsuneo Saga, Richard L. Wahl, Junji Konishi, Kaori Togashi, Noriko Sato, Marcelo Mamede, Hisataka Kobayashi, Pavni Patel and Tatsuya Higashi. Their work appears in journals such as Annals of Nuclear Medicine, American Journal of Roentgenology, Magnetic Resonance in Medicine, European Journal of Nuclear Medicine and Molecular Imaging and Molecular Imaging and Biology.
